A299 Safety of sleeve gastrectomy in patients with a previous organ transplant: a propensity-score matched analysis of the MBSAQIP

In patients with a previous organ transplant sleeve gastrectomy showed positive outcome in terms of weight loss and improvement of comorbidities, renal function, and quality of life. The safety of the procedure in this highly specific population is not well known. Objective: The aim of this study was to assess the safety of sleeve gastrectomy (SG) in patients with a previous organ transplant.
